Corallinum
Corallinum emerges an outstanding pink in the spring, making this maple an eye-catching beauty with a floral-like appearance! The leaves turn to a pleasing green in summer, with some of the foliage keeping flecks of pink from the spring color. This variety will often go through another flush of pink later in summer. Corallinum has small, dense leaves and is slow growing with a maximum height of 7-8 feet.

Cynthia’s Crown Jewel
Cynthia's Crown Jewel is a very nice small, compact, Acer palmatum dwarf. Cynthia's Crown Jewel has small palmate leaves emerge that emerge in the spring limey green and pink with serrated edges. In summer the leaves remain light green. Fall color with Fiery oranges and reds. Good heat tolerance, hardy and easy to grow. 3 feet tall in 6 years. Sun/ part shade in hot locations. Hardy to -10° F.

Dr. Suess
The Japanese maple Dr Seuss is a dwarf Acer palmatum with small, lightly variegated green and yellow leaves, most noticeable on new growth. Leaves emerge in the Spring with orange tinges. Dr Seuss forms a tight ball of a shrub to about 5 feet tall by 3 feet wide. Fall color is yellow to orange. Hardy to -10 degrees.

Elegans
Elegans is a beautiful, deeply divided green palmatum, known for its' excellent fall color. Fall gives a display of yellows turning to bright orange and eventually crimson. This very hardy plant will grow to 10 feet. A hardy tree that prefers sun/ part shade.

Elmwood
Elmwood is a new upright growing Acer palmatum maple that has lime-green leaves in spring turning to moss green in summer and then to yellow and orange in the fall. Leaves are deeply lobed and have a green reticulation. Leaves tend to bronze in the sun creating an unusual and beautiful rust color. Will grow to about 8 ft. Sun/afternoon shade.

Felice
The Japanese maple Felice is a unique Acer palmatum dissectum with bicolored lace leaves that emerge with orange - yellow and turn later in the season to a deep reddish- green leaf. Hardy - Felice will grow with the typical weeping habit of dissectums to about 6 feet in 10 years.

Fireball
Fireball is a great Acer palmatum dwarf! Bright red foliage in the Spring. This 'witches' -broom will grow in a compact ball. Brighter and more compact than Shaina. Will grow to about 4-5' tall by 4' wide in 8 years. Hardy. When mature can take Full sun.

Fukinagashi
Fukinagashi is very nice dwarf green narrow leaf linearilobum. This dwarf is a vigorous grower, that emerges green in the spring and later in the season has a flush of apricot colored secondary growth. Purplish bark contrasts very nicely with the geen foliage. A compact upright grower to about 7 feet with a width of about 5 feet. Fukinagashi has a Fall color that is brilliant red.

Germaine’s Gyration
Germaine's Gyration is a lace leaf maple with long, narrow lobes that are not as dissected as most cultivars in this group. Germaine's Gyration is fast-growing with mid-green leaves changing to reddish-orange in autumn, the vigorous growth causes the shoots to twist and intertwine.
